Landen Brice Roupp is an American professional baseball pitcher for the San Francisco Giants of Major League Baseball. He made his MLB debut in 2024. From Wikipedia
Landen Roupp’s five-inning outing highlighted a pitching-led rally that ended San Francisco’s skid with a 3-1 road win.